This position supports the Automation Solutions Team in the delivery of RPA across the Trust. As a Trainee the postholder will learn and be involved in all aspects of the automation lifecycle including design, programming, version control, testing, documentation, technical implementation, and deployment.

The postholder will Support the Digital Health Team in providing an efficient, reliable, responsive, and timely automation and integration service.
They will be monitoring automation solutions to ensure that they are running effectively.
Responsible for reviewing process exceptions (business and system) and undertaking high level review and escalating to the Senior Developers for corrective action.
Supporting the design and development of automations in line with requirements.

LCHS recognises the increasing demand for more flexibility in working practices in order to accommodate the personal goals and commitments that employees experience at different stages during their working lives. Flexible working opportunities such as part-time working, compressed hours, job shares, and hybrid working models can help staff to balance their personal and work commitments. Arrangements can be put in place if it can be shown that the needs of the individual can be balanced with those of the service and the impact on other team members, enabling the Trust to recruit and retain skilled staff, raise staff morale, reduce absenteeism and respond to changing service needs more effectively.
